The driver killed in a fatal car crash in Furze Platt Road in Maidenhead on Friday has been named as Stephen Christopher Dawson.
The Berkshire coroner's office opened an inquest into the death of the 27-year-old, from High Wycombe, this morning.
He died after the silver Skoda Octavia he was driving collided with a lamppost near the junction with Cranbrook Drive at about 6.45am.
Firefighters had used hydraulic equipment to free him from the car and an ambulance crew took him to hospital where he later died.
Police are appealing for witnesses. Call 101 with information.
